dt-bindings: tegra186-hsp: add type for shared mailboxes



Tegra234 supports sending/receiving 32-bit and 128-bit data over
a shared mailbox. Based on the data size to be used, clients need
to specify the type of shared mailbox in the device tree.

Add a macro for 128-bit shared mailbox. Mailbox clients can use this
macro as a flag in device tree to enable 128-bit data support for a
shared mailbox.

  For shared mailboxes, the first cell composed of two fields:
    - bits 15..8:
        A bit mask of flags that further specifies the type of shared
        mailbox to be used (based on the data size). If no flag is
        specified then, 32-bit shared mailbox is used.
    - bits 7..0:
        Defines the type of the mailbox to be used. This field should be
        TEGRA_HSP_MBOX_TYPE_SM for shared mailboxes.

  For doorbells, the second cell specifies the index of the doorbell to
  use.
